Locals trying to go away the Keys for just a few days, and guests desirous to arrive on the island, could have extra choices for direct flights beginning this fall.
Beginning Oct. 3, Allegiant Air will provide twice-weekly nonstop service to Knoxville, Tennessee’s McGhee Tyson Airport (TYS). Nestled within the foothills of the Nice Smoky Mountains, Knoxville and the encompassing space, together with western North Carolina, are common out of doors recreation locations.
Allegiant additionally presents twice-weekly nonstop flights to Asheville, North Carolina;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ania; and Cincinnati, Ohio. Extra flights could also be added through the vacation season. The airline additionally companies Clearwater/St. Pete six days every week.

Tickets begin at $66 one-way aboard the airline’s 156-seat Airbus A319.
Along with Allegiant’s new fall flights, Breeze Airways will begin on June 12 providing nonstop flights to Orlando and Tampa.
Moreover, beginning this fall, Breeze will provide service to Raleigh-Durham, N.C. and one-stop service to Akron-Canton (CAK) in Ohio.
Vacationers can now guide nonstop flights on Breeze beginning June 12 from Key West to Orlando (MCO) on Sundays, Mondays, Thursdays and Fridays from $39 a method; and to Tampa (TPA) on Sundays, Mondays, Thursdays and Fridays from $39 a method.
This fall, the Raleigh-Durham (RDU) flights will likely be supplied Mondays and Fridays, ranging from $79 one-way, and the Akron-Canton (CAK) flights with one cease/no change of aircraft service on Mondays, Fridays, Saturdays and Sundays, beginning Oct. 2.
